Why this team?
The internal infrastructure team is responsible for building world-class infrastructure and tools used to train, evaluate and serve Cohere's foundational models. By joining our team, you will work in close collaboration with AI researchers to support their AI workload needs on the cutting edge, with a strong focus on stability, scalability, and observability. You will be responsible for building and operating Kubernetes GPU superclusters across multiple clouds. Your work will directly accelerate the development of industry-leading AI models that power Cohere's platform North.
We’re hiring software engineers at multiple levels. Whether you’re early in your career or a seasoned staff engineer, you’ll find opportunities to grow and make an impact here.
Please Note: All of our infrastructure roles require participating in a 24x7 on-call rotation, where you are compensated for your on-call schedule.
As a Software Engineer in the Internal Infrastructure team, you will:
Build and operate Kubernetes compute superclusters across multiple clouds
Partner with cloud providers to optimize infrastructure costs, performance, and reliability for AI workloads
Work closely with research teams to understand their infrastructure needs and identify ways to improve stability, performance, and efficiency of novel model training techniques
Design and build resilient, scalable systems for training AI models, focusing on creating intuitive user interfaces that empower researchers to self-serve to troubleshoot and resolve problems
Encourage software best practices across our company and participate in team processes such as knowledge sharing, reviews, and on-call
You may be a good fit if you:
Have deep experience running Kubernetes clusters at scale and/or scaling and troubleshooting Cloud Native infrastructure, including Infrastructure as Code
Have strong programming skills in Go or Python
Prefer contributing to Open Source solutions rather than building solutions from the ground up
Are self-directed and adaptable, and excel at identifying and solving key problems
Draw motivation from building systems that help others be more productive
See mentorship, knowledge transfer, and review as essential prerequisites for a healthy team
Have excellent communication skills and thrive in fast-paced environments
Bonus qualifications:
You've previously worked with ML training infrastructure and GPU workloads and have familiarity with RDMA networking
You have expertise to support and troubleshoot low level Linux systems
You have experience collaborating with research teams or machine learning engineers
